The Nigerian Association of Technologists in Engineering (NATE) says the widening gap in practical engineering skills is undermining efforts to industrialise Africa’s largest economy, even as governments and businesses continue to invest in infrastructure, technology and industrial projects.
Speaking in an interview with BusinessDay, Dominic Udoatan, NATE president said Nigeria’s technical colleges and polytechnics remain constrained by obsolete equipment, poorly equipped workshops, inadequate practical materials, unreliable electricity supply and a shortage of experienced instructors.

According to Udoatan , the situation has left many graduates without the hands-on skills required by modern industries, forcing employers to spend additional resources on retraining workers or rely on imported expertise.
“The country is facing a shortage of strategic technical skills that support manufacturing, production engineering and industrial development,” Udoatan said.
He identified the absence of critical disciplines such as foundry technology, machine tools practice and biomedical engineering from mainstream technical training programmes as a major contributor to the problem.
The warning comes at a time when Nigeria is seeking to expand local manufacturing, deepen industrial production and reduce dependence on imports. These ambitions may prove difficult if the supply of skilled technical manpower continues to lag demand.
While successive governments have introduced reforms aimed at strengthening technical and vocational education, Udoatan said the expected transformation in skills development and industrial capacity has yet to materialise.
The challenge reflects a broader mismatch between education and industry needs. As manufacturers adopt automation, mechatronics, digital production systems and advanced machinery, many graduates lack exposure to the technologies increasingly used in modern factories.
To bridge the gap, NATE has launched capacity-building programmes focused on practical engineering competencies and industry-relevant skills. The association is also developing professional standards and specialised training frameworks for technical fields that currently lack adequate representation.
Udoatan said engineers, technologists and instructors should undergo structured industrial retraining at least once every five years to remain aligned with evolving technologies and industrial practices.
He also pointed to Nigerian Machine Tools Limited in Osogbo as an underutilised national asset capable of supporting training in machine tools production, Computer Numerical Control (CNC) systems and mechatronics. Greater use of such facilities, he said, could help strengthen local technical capabilities and reduce dependence on foreign expertise.
Beyond training, NATE is encouraging innovation and local manufacturing through cottage industries established across its branches nationwide. The initiative focuses on designing and fabricating machinery using locally sourced materials, creating opportunities for entrepreneurship while addressing industrial challenges.
The association says its members have already developed several indigenous technologies, including an egg incubator machine, a patented rice de-stoning machine, a coconut de-shelling machine and a castor oil seed de-husking machine.
The projects are intended not only to improve technical skills but also to demonstrate that locally developed engineering solutions can address challenges in agriculture and manufacturing.

NATE is also expanding its focus on biomedical engineering, an area that has become increasingly important as Nigeria seeks to improve healthcare infrastructure and reduce dependence on imported medical equipment.
Partnerships with institutions such as Bayero University and Yaba College of Technology are supporting specialised training in equipment handling, laboratory management and safety practices.
For Nigeria, the issue goes beyond education. The country’s ability to attract manufacturing investments, develop local supply chains and compete in emerging industrial sectors may increasingly depend on whether it can build a pipeline of engineers and technologists equipped for a rapidly changing technological landscape.
Without that workforce, industry experts warn that Nigeria risks investing in infrastructure and industrial projects without developing the technical capacity needed to sustain them.
